S951 XRJ is a 1999 BMW Z3 in Green with a 1,895cc petrol engine. This vehicle has been through 29 MOT tests with a personal pass rate of 65.5%.
Across all 1999 BMW Z3 models, the average MOT pass rate is 72.8% with a typical mileage of 75,378 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a BMW Z3 fails its MOT is brake pipe excessively corroded, accounting for 17,103 recorded failures. If you're considering buying S951 XRJ, it's worth having these areas checked by a mechanic before committing.
The BMW Z3 typically stays on UK roads for around 29 years. At 27 years old, this BMW Z3 is approaching the upper end of the typical lifespan for this model.
